I just can't get set up right on my 59 Slingerlands. I have my single 13" tom mounted in the highest position on the original consolette rail but at 6'2 and 285 pounds by the time I get my snare up high enough that I'm not resting my hands on my knees while playing I can't get at the 13" tom without my hands resting or hitting the snare. It's like the kit was built for somebody maybe 5'10 or something. I am thinking about mounting the tom on a snare stand but have heard it will kill the tone or something? any ideas?
Tom on Snare Stand?? Last viewed: 16 minutes ago
I have a a 65 Slingerland 13/16/22 with the rail mount. I have used to a snare stand since I purchased them and found that the rail mount kills just as much tone as the snare stand does.
Now, I'm playing with the 16" converted to a bass drum, so I have to use the stand. I wouldn't go back, any day. My two cents.
I use a snare stand to hold my Slingerland tom. It works fine and sounds great. Just don't tighten the basket to much and cause your tom to choke.. I let my tom lie in the basket and only have the basket closed enough to keep the tom from falling out, but at the angle I set it there is no danger of it falling out.
I prefer a snare basket for my tom, even when I have a mount. I've done some simple comparisons, & feel both the tom & bass drum sound better when isolated. I keep the basket loose & make sure my tom rim is sitting on some rubber. This works out because I position the tom to be relatively flat. & not tilted.
